2.) The product of two numbers is 10 less than 16 times the smaller number. If twice the smaller number is 5 more than the larger number, find the two numbers

Let the numbers be x and y, the latter being the larger of the two.

xy=16x-10 -----(A)

Also, 2x= y+5 ----(B)

Multiplying (A) by 2,
=>y*(2x) =16*(2x)-20
=>y(y+5) = 16(y+5) -20
=>y^2 + 5y = 16y + 80 -20
=>y^2 - 11y -60 = 0
=> y^2 - 15y +4y -60 =0
=> y=15, -4
(y,x)= (15,10) is the correct set.
